Warhammer 3 Corruption – How To Remove
Stay In Cities With Corruption Removal Buildings
To completely remove chaos corruption from your legendary lord, just have them stay in provincial capitals or towns with buildings that remove corruption. For all races, having your lord in towns or cities with buildings in the “Protection” chain can remove the debuff. Alternatively, have your legendary lord stay in provincial capitals to remove the chaos corruption debuff. These buildings also counter Skaven “corruption” and also prevent Chaos Rifts from appearing.
Stay In Less Corrupted Provinces
Another way to remove corruption is to allow your hero to stay in provinces with less corruption. Note that this may take a couple of turns and may be longer than having them stay inside a city with a Protection building.
May Take Several Turns To Remove
The longer you stay in the Realm of Chaos, the more severe the traits you get become. Removing these negative traits after your victorious expedition may take several turns. As you may find yourself with one army less for a couple of turns, prepare for this by making a second army or a third one to guard your territories or to prepare for the negative impacts of the chaos corruption.
May Be Debilitating To Your Regions
Depending on the length of your stay in the Realm of Chaos, characters may bring back traits that significantly affects the region they are currently staying. They may involve severe reduction in combat effectiveness and/or ones that affect the campaign map like Control reduction. Make sure that your territories are well equipped when you come back from the Realm of Chaos. It also helps that you hold off from sending your legendary lord to battle until the corruption is gone.

Chaos Legendary Lords Suffer From It Too!
Nothing is safe from Chaos corruption in the Realm of Chaos. Even Chaos lords suffer from it. However, Chaos Legendary Lords only suffer the corruption effects of realms that are not under their patron god.
